The most-bought serious English shoe, made in Northampton since 1879 and still family-owned.
Shoes
Goodyear welted, made on the firm's own lasts, and priced below the houses either side of it on the street - which is why it is the shoe most people who want an English welted shoe actually end up buying.
The Jermyn Street shop is one of several in London. The Handgrade line is where the bench work and the better leather go.
